Overview
Multi Engine Turbine (MET) B200 Captain role at 2Excel Group, Newquay. Our Special Missions division delivers specialist aviation services to the UK Government and industry customers, including a next-generation Search and Rescue contract operating 24/7/365.
Role: Multi-Engine Turbine (MET) B200 Pilot — FT Permanent — Newquay. You will work with a Sensor Operator who manages the sensors and mission equipment, delivering specialist surveillance tasks within the UK and internationally. The role is a single-pilot captain with all line training provided, on a 4 on / 4 off roster with occasional short-notice sickness coverage within the Flight Time Limit (FTL) system. The day shift pattern is 0700–1900. Each crew includes a Sensor Operator on board.

Qualifications
- Current UK Class 1 medical
- Valid UK CPL (or ATPL) with ME/IR
- 1500+ total flying hours (including 750 PIC, 100 IFR and 100 Night)
- At least 100 hours on King Air Series aircraft (or equivalent, at the discretion of the Director of Flight Operations)
Desirable Experience
- MCC and AUPRT
- A current King Air 200 type rating is highly desirable, but not essential as training will be provided
- Relevant experience in a similar setting (military, police, coastguard)
- UK Security Clearance and a valid UK Driving Licence (already held or obtainable)

Training Bond
- Successful applicants who do not currently hold a King Air 200 type rating must attend training. Training costs will be subject to a bond for 2 years, repayable if you leave employment. The bond value decreases by 25% every 6 months during the 2-year period.
